Understanding Cold Rolled Rebar


Cold rolled rebar is a type of reinforcing bar that has been processed at room temperature, as opposed to hot rolled rebar, which is produced at high temperatures. This difference in processing not only impacts the mechanical properties of the rebar but also its dimensional accuracy and surface finish. Cold rolled rebar tends to have a higher yield strength, tensile strength, and better ductility, making it an attractive option for various construction applications.


Advantages of Cold Rolled Rebar


The cold rolling process enhances several key properties of rebar, making it particularly suitable for seismic zones and heavy-load scenarios. Here are some of its advantages


1. Higher Strength Cold rolled rebar typically exhibits improved yield and tensile strength compared to its hot rolled counterparts. This higher strength allows for reduced material usage without compromising structural integrity.


2. Superior Surface Finish The surface of cold rolled rebar is smoother and more uniform than hot rolled rebar. This quality not only improves the bond strength with concrete but also minimizes the risk of corrosion, significantly extending the lifespan of structures.


3. Precision Dimensions The cold rolling process allows for tighter tolerances in diameter and length, which is critical in large-scale construction projects where accuracy can affect overall project costs and material efficiency.


4. Reduced Weight Due to its increased strength, cold rolled rebar can be produced in lighter sections compared to hot rolled rebar. This reduction in weight can lead to lower transportation costs and ease of handling on construction sites.

The Market Landscape in China


China's construction industry is one of the largest in the world, largely driven by urbanization and infrastructure development. The increasing demand for high-performance materials in construction has led to the rising popularity of cold rolled rebar. As urban spaces expand and new projects emerge, construction companies are constantly seeking materials that can withstand the test of time and environmental challenges.


Moreover, the Chinese government’s commitment to sustainability in construction has further amplified the adoption of cold rolled rebar. Policies that encourage the use of high-strength, lightweight materials help improve energy efficiency in buildings and infrastructure projects. As a result, cold rolled rebar is becoming a crucial component in modern construction techniques, particularly in regions prone to natural disasters such as earthquakes.
